Tiramisu

Ingredients
- 3 large eggs
- 1/22 cup of brown sugar
- 1 packet of vanilla sugar
- 8 oz mascarpone
- 24 lady finger cookies
- 2 cups unsweetened black coffee
- 1/3 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
Details
Servings 6
Level of difficulty Easy
Preparation time 10mins
Cost Budget Friendly
Preparation
Step 1
Separate whites and yolks. Mix the egg yolks + sugar + vanilla sugar. Add the mascarpone, whip. Beat the egg whites until stiff and fold gently with a spatula to the above mixture.
Step 2
Prepare black coffee. Wet cookies in coffee. Line bottom of pan with cookies. Cover with a layer of mascarpone mixture. Alternate cookies and cream. End with a layer of cream. Sprinkle with cocoa. Refrigerate at least 4 hours.

VIDEO: Strawberry Ginger Biscuit Tiramisu
You'll be eating this tiramisu with a twist all summer!
Ingredients
- 2 cups strawberries
- 12 oz (1 1/2 cups) mascarpone cheese
- 1/2 cup sour cream
- 1/2 cup icing sugar
Method
- Blend the strawberries to a pulp.
- Mix the mascarpone cheese, sour cream, and sugar.
- Crush the ginger biscuits.
- In a jar or bowl, layer the biscuits, the strawberries, and the cream mix (biscuits, part of cream mix, strawberries, and then another layer of cream mix).
- Top off with a fresh sliced strawberry and some ginger biscuit crumbs.
